THE three New Look stores in the Bradford district will remain open, despite the retail giant's woes.

Today the chain confirmed it would be closing 60 shops across the UK in the next 12 months, leading to 1,000 job losses.

Locally the fashion retailer has shops in the Broadway Shopping Centre and the Kirkgate Centre in Bradford, and at the Airedale Shopping Centre in Keighley.

These three shops will remain open, despite the wave of closures, and the company recently renewed its lease in the Kirkgate Centre.

Creditors approved a restructuring plan for the company today, and the 60 stores will shut within a year. The nearest store to Bradford to close will be the New Look in The Core Shopping Centre in Leeds.

Kirkgate Shopping centre manager Catherine Riley said: “New Look has been in the centre for nearly 15 years and is a favourite amongst our shoppers. We are happy to say that they recently renewed their lease in the centre and seem confident that their store will continue to succeed in Kirkgate Shopping.

"It’s great to know that Bradford city centre will not be affected by the closures being spoken of.”
